The Importance of an Emergency Car Locksmith
An emergency situation car locksmith is a specific expert trained to deal with a broad range of automotive lock issues rapidly and efficiently. These specialists are equipped with the most recent tools and methods to unlock your car, replicate keys, and even program key fobs, all without triggering damage to your vehicle. In circumstances where you might be stranded, an emergency situation car locksmith can be a lifesaver, ensuring you return on the road as soon as possible.
Typical Reasons for Calling an Emergency Car Locksmith
Locked Keys Inside the Car
This is one of the most typical reasons people find themselves in requirement of an emergency car locksmith. It's simple to lock your type in the car, particularly if you're in a hurry or distracted.
Lost or Stolen Car Keys
Losing or having your car keys stolen can be a considerable hassle and a security risk. An emergency car locksmith can provide instant help to secure your vehicle and replace the lost or stolen keys.
Key Fob Malfunction
Modern cars typically feature key fobs that can malfunction due to battery problems, water damage, or basic wear and tear. A locksmith can detect the problem and provide a solution, including reprogramming or replacing the fob.
Broken Lock Cylinder
Over time, the lock cylinder in your car can wear or break. An emergency car locksmith can repair or replace the cylinder, guaranteeing your car stays safe.
Frozen Locks
In colder environments, locks can freeze, making it difficult to open your car. A locksmith has the knowledge to safely thaw and unlock frozen locks.How to Find an Emergency Car Locksmith Near You

Initial Contact
When you call an emergency car locksmith, you'll likely speak with a dispatcher who will collect basic information about your scenario, such as your place, the kind of car, and the specific issue you're facing.
Dispatch and Arrival Time
The dispatcher will dispatch a locksmith to your place. The majority of reputable services objective to get here within 30 minutes to an hour. However, wait times can vary depending upon the need and the locksmith's availability.
Evaluation and Service
As soon as the locksmith shows up, they will assess the scenario and supply you with an estimate of the expense and time needed to resolve the issue. They will then utilize their specialized tools to unlock your car, replicate keys, or repair the lock.
Payment and Documentation
After the service is completed, the locksmith will supply you with an in-depth billing. Payment approaches can differ, however the majority of locksmith professionals accept money, credit cards, and digital payments. It's also an excellent concept to request for an invoice and any necessary documents, particularly if you need to submit an insurance claim.Tips for Dealing with an Emergency Car LocksmithStay Calm: Panicking will not resolve the issue. Q: How much does an emergency situation car locksmith service cost?
A: The expense can vary depending upon the service required, the place, and the time of day. On average, you can expect to pay between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150 for an emergency unlock. More complicated services, such as key duplication or lock replacement, might cost more.
Q: Can an emergency car locksmith help if my key fob is dead?
A: Yes, lots of emergency situation car locksmith professionals are geared up to deal with key fob concerns. They can replace the battery, reprogram the fob, or perhaps replace the entire fob if required.
Q: What should I do if I can't find my car keys and I believe they might be inside the car?
A: If you're not sure whether your keys are inside the car, attempt checking out the windows for any indications of the keys. If you can't see them, and you're specific they are inside, call an emergency situation car locksmith. They can securely open your car without causing damage.
Q: Is it legal for an emergency situation car locksmith to open my car without a key?
A: Yes, it is legal for a licensed and bonded emergency car locksmith to open your car without a key. Nevertheless, they may require you to supply evidence of ownership, such as a driver's license or a vehicle registration.
